Does a Humid or Underwater Environment Affect its Performance and Durability?
Yes, a humid or underwater environment can adversely affect the performance and durability of PLA and its variants. PLA is biodegradable and prone to moisture absorption, which can lead to a decrease in mechanical properties and print quality over time. In underwater settings, prolonged exposure to water can further degrade the material. If you need a more durable option for these environments, consider using Overture ASA, which offers better resistance to moisture and UV light.
Does a High-temperature Environment Affect its Strength?
Yes, high temperatures can significantly affect the strength of PLA and its variants. PLA has a relatively low glass transition temperature of around 60°C (140°F), making it susceptible to softening and deformation when exposed to elevated temperatures. For applications that require better heat resistance, here are the Vicat Softening Temperatures of other materials: - PETG: 85.1°C - ABS: 103.4°C - ASA 106.2°C - PC Professional: 110.3°C - Easy Nylon: 181.2°C
Is Tangling Common? How Do I Solve It?
Although tangling is one of the most common quality issues, our tangle complaint rate is only about 0.00012. If your print fails due to filament tangling or jamming, try unwinding 8-10 loops of the filament to locate the tangled section, then carefully wind it back onto the spool.
